No operator or keeper of any recreation hall or center, which specifically includes bowling alleys and poolrooms, where the same is kept or operated for gain or hire, whether operated as a club or open to the public generally, shall keep such recreation hall or center open, nor permit the equipment to be used for any game after the hour of 2:00 a.m. It shall not be opened on Sunday until 1:00 p.m.
(Ord. 421 AC. Passed 9-6-65.)
No person, being the owner, keeper or operator of a billiard room or poolroom, or who operates a billiard or pool table at a public place, shall permit a minor under the age of eighteen years to play billiards or pool, or be or remain in such public place.
(1957 Code §711.04)
